Q: Is 797,982 a Prime Number?

 A: No, 797,982 is not a prime number.

Why is 797,982 not a prime number?

A prime number is a natural number, greater than one, that can only be divided by 1 and itself.

The number 797982 can be evenly divided by 1 2 3 6 179 358 537 743 1,074 1,486 2,229 4,458 132,997 265,994 398,991 and 797,982, with no remainder.

Since 797,982 cannot be divided by just 1 and 797,982, it is not a prime number.
